This one day practical course, aimed at veterinary nurses in primary care and referral practice, will deliver all you need to know to confidently nurse your patients with haematological diseases!

Nurses are fundamentally important in achieving the best outcome with our small animal haematological cases. However, these cases and the assessment of their haematological abnormalities can be intimidating.

Delivered by James McMurrough BVSC CertAVP (SAM, VC) MRCVS, we will cover various diseases including the different causes of anaemia, the common immune mediated haematological diseases (immune medicated haemolytic anaemia and immune mediated thrombocytopaenia), transfusion medicine, and how to assess haematological parameters in practice including assessment of the blood smear.

The session will include a practical group learning component assessing blood smears and blood results from real world cases to form appropriate nursing care plans!
